Lawful Basis for Processing
We process personal data under the following lawful bases:
- Contract Performance: Processing necessary to deliver our dental analytics services
- Legitimate Interest: Processing for business operations, security, and service improvement
- Consent: Where required, we obtain explicit consent before processing
- Legal Obligation: Processing required to comply with applicable laws
Your Rights Under GDPR
As a data subject, you have the right to:
- Access: Request a copy of your personal data
- Rectification: Request correction of inaccurate data
- Erasure: Request deletion of your personal data
- Restriction: Request limitation of processing
- Portability: Receive your data in a structured, machine-readable format
- Objection: Object to processing based on legitimate interest
- Withdraw Consent: Withdraw consent at any time where processing is consent-based

International Data Transfers
Where personal data is transferred outside the EEA, we ensure appropriate safeguards are in place, including Standard Contractual Clauses approved by the European Commission.
Data Breach Notification
In the event of a personal data breach, we will notify the relevant supervisory authority within 72 hours and affected individuals without undue delay where required.
